Hyeri from Girl’s Day
Hyeri from Girl’s Day is currently the cream of the idol-turned-actress world. Not only did she hit it big with her role in Reply 1988, but she is slated for two more dramas in 2021: My Roommate is a Gumiho and When Flowers Bloom, I Think of the Moon.
Hyeri debuted in 2010 at 16 and by 2014 she’d done well enough, according to Koreaboo, that she could buy an apartment in Jamsil, Seoul for her family, as well as an imported luxury car for her dad.
Jung Eun-ji from Apink
Best known simply as Eunji, she told fashion magazine Grazia about her family’s struggles with money. “I thought that once I have money, I would pay off the debt so that we could live without any worries. The time for it came unexpectedly and I gradually paid off the interest and then the principal.”
She took her mother on a trip back to where she had had her honeymoon on Jeju Island and made her a meal: “I set up a table for my mother and pushed the bankbook towards her and she cried. We embraced each other and cried together.”
Besides being the main vocalist for Apink, she also appears in musicals, on soundtracks for dramas and even starred in Reply 1997 as the female lead.

Jo Kwon from 2AM
Despite the fact that he was a ballad singer, 2AM’s Jo Kwon consistently worked hard on variety shows to prove he was also funny, often showing off his “kkap dance” that soon became a trend. KpopStarz revealed that after some dark times for his indebted family, he was able to pay off his family’s debts, and went on to buy his mother an apartment.
